Abstract
The invention discloses a kind of stucco unit for preventing stucco blockage, including stucco body, stucco body is communicated with wind regime import, and wind regime import divides two-way, is connected to two tuyeres all the way, and another way is connected to energy storage device, and the air outlet of energy storage device is connected to sand export;Energy storage device includes a cabinet, air inlet on cabinet is controlled by movable wind locking to be opened and closed, and movable wind locking is pushed by spring, and piston is equipped in cabinet, piston is by spring pressure, it further include two air-out passages, elevated pressure plenum road and pressure release ventilating duct on cabinet, when wind regime air feed, movable wind locking bounces back pressure release ventilating duct blocked inlet, pressure, which persistently increases, pushes piston mobile, and when piston, which is moved to elevated pressure plenum road entrance, to be exposed, air pressure is remained unchanged in energy storage device.The present invention can effectively solve the reflux of blast pipe sand and air outlet blockage problem, solve sand pipe sand residual and sand pipe blockage problem, increase sand pipe and shake out flow, flow velocity, keep stucco more smooth.

Background technique
The stucco system of locomotive is the important component of locomotive, is played to the adhesion coefficient and safe operation that improve locomotive
Vital effect.The process of railway locomotive stucco at present is that the wind of locomotive main air reservoir enters stucco unit by blast pipe and blows
Sand in stucco unit makes sand roll in stucco unit agitation, into stucco unit sand export and then along sand pipe
It flows between wheel track, plays the role of increasing wheel-rail friction power.Also often there are various problems in stucco system simultaneously, such as: sand
Son blocking blast pipe;Sand is had after stucco to remain in sand pipe out, is easy to keep sand hardened in rain and snow, is blocked
Sand pipe causes stucco system can not work normally out, has seriously affected the operational safety of locomotive.
Existing scheme is that cylinder stops air feed stucco stopping, when stopping air feed due between stucco unit and air inlet pipeline
There are pressure difference, sand easily passes through air outlet suck-back and enters air hose, and is easy Relict Sand when air feed stopping in sand pipe, leads
Cause stucco blockage.
1) the easy suck-back of sand enters blast pipe or blocking air outlet when existing stucco unit blowing stops, and leads to not again
Secondary stucco.
2) air feed stops after stucco, has sand and remains in sand pipe, is easy to make remaining sand in rain and snow
Daughter board knot, blocking sand pipe cause stucco system can not work normally.
3) existing stucco unit sand subflow amount, flow velocity are smaller.

Specific embodiment
The present invention will be further explained below with reference to the attached drawings.
The present invention is as a kind of completely new stucco unit, as shown in Fig. 2, wind regime air inlet 4 is divided to for two stucco wind paths, one
Transportation work style stirs sand tuyere 2 by anti-suck and anti-suck blast tuyere 3 carries out stirring sand and blast, flows to sand through sand export 8 and takes turns
Between rail, another transportation work style enters energy storage device 6 through energy storage air inlet 5, and after energy storage device is filled with gas, gas is from energy storage outlet air
Mouth 7 enters sand export 8, makes gas flow rate quickening pressure at sand export reduce to form siphon, sand flow and flow rate increases, stucco
It is more smooth;Wind regime stops air feed when stucco stops, and energy storage device releases the gas of storage, blows to and shake out through energy storage air outlet 7
Mouth 8, sand remaining in sand pipe is blown away, and it is anticlogging to play the role of cleaning sand pipe.
Sand tuyere 2 is stirred in anti-suck of the present invention and anti-suck blast tuyere 3 is provided with anti-block apparatus and avoids sand reflux blocking
Blast pipe;As shown in Fig. 2, tuyere is anti-down suction nozzle, it is set with high-performance elastic set 23 outside tuyere 21, wind when pipeline air feed
Blowing resilient sleeve along tuyere air outlet 22, deformation occurs, and then tuyere is flowed out in gap of the wind between resilient sleeve and tuyere outer wall,
Air feed stops resilient sleeve and stops deformation, is tightly attached to tuyere outer wall and plays the role of blocking tuyere air outlet 22, prevents in sandbox
Sand sucks tuyere air outlet, effectively avoids tuyere and air inlet blockage.
As shown in figure 3, tuyere uses variable cross-section contraction type nozzle at sand export 8, the gas circuit of the nozzle in vertical direction with
60 ° of angles and nozzle air inlet 81 are big, gas outlet 82 is small, and the flow velocity after the variable nozzle of the gas in energy storage device increases,
Make pressure at air outlet 82 reduce to form siphon, makes the outflow sand pipe that sand is more smooth.Wind regime stops energy storage when air feed and fills
Setting the gas for releasing storage can make remaining sand cleaning in sandpipe more thorough after the nozzle.
Energy storage device 6 is as shown in figure 4, be elevated pressure plenum road, air outlet 3 65 between gas outlet 1 and gas outlet 2 62
It is pressure release ventilating duct between air outlet 2 62.When stucco works, a part of wind regime is pushed away through energy storage air inlet 5 into air inlet 64
Dynamic activity wind locking 63 enters energy storage device, and pressure is gradually increased in energy storage device, gradually rises piston 66 and spring 67, piston
When moving to gas outlet 1, spring, piston and energy storage device chamber pressure reach equilibrium state, as shown in figure 4, wind is by going out
Port 1 and gas outlet 2 62 are flowed out through energy storage air outlet 7, into sand export 8, wind regime flow velocity at sand export are made to accelerate pressure
Reduction forms siphon, and sand flow velocity improves at sand export, shakes out more smooth.Wind regime stops air feed, movable wind locking at the end of stucco
63 close, and gas outlet 3 65 is exposed, as shown in figure 5, the gas in energy storage device is by air outlet 3 65 then through air outlet two
62 outflows, pressure is gradually reduced in energy storage device, and spring pushes piston 66 slowly to decline, it is distinguished and admirable go out after through energy storage air outlet 7 into
Enter the sand export 8 with variable nozzle, sand remaining in sand pipe blown out into sand pipe, plays the role of clearing up sand pipe,
Prevent stucco blockage.
Spring rate K, piston floor space S, piston and spring weight G, piston stress when piston motion is to air outlet 1
Balance, amount of spring compression X, pressure P=(G+KX)/S in air accumulator, it is slightly less than wind regime wind pressure, is set with this when equilibrium state
Meter spring rate can make energy storage device store gas as much as possible.
The present invention devises auxiliary blast pipeline at sand export, makes in sand pipe as a kind of completely new stucco unit
Sand flowing is more smooth;Energy storage device can clear up the residual sand in sand pipe after stucco stopping automatically;Energy storage device
Inner spring rigidity rationally designs, and guarantees the maximum amount of gas of storage in energy storage device, and contraction type nozzle is equipped at sand export,
Air velocity is increased, cleans sand grains more thorough, prevents stucco blockage;It stirs sand and blast tuyere is provided with anti-suck dress
It sets, effectively prevent sand reflux blocking blast pipe.
